Here, we show that conolidine, a normal analgesic alkaloid Utilized in regular Chinese medication, targets ACKR3, thereby offering added proof of the correlation between ACKR3 and pain modulation and opening alternative therapeutic avenues for the therapy of chronic pain.

Elucidating the exact pharmacological system of action (MOA) of By natural means occurring compounds could be hard. Despite the fact that Tarselli et al. (sixty) developed the initial de novo synthetic pathway to conolidine and showcased that this In a natural way transpiring compound successfully suppresses responses to the two chemically induced and inflammation-derived soreness, the pharmacologic focus on to blame for its antinociceptive action remained elusive. Presented the difficulties related to regular pharmacological and physiological methods, Mendis et al. used cultured neuronal networks developed on multi-electrode array (MEA) technologies coupled with sample matching response profiles to provide a possible MOA of conolidine (sixty one). A comparison of drug consequences from the MEA cultures of central nervous system Lively compounds recognized which the reaction profile of conolidine was most much like that of ω-conotoxin CVIE, a Cav2.

CNCP is a multifactorial procedure. Biological, psychological, and social components affect and account for that variability in the encounter of soreness. Regardless of developments in analysis and the discovery of novel brokers to control CNCP, it continues to be a major and daily life-altering dilemma. An variety of discomfort administration procedures, pharmacologic and nonpharmacologic, can be found, Each individual with notable limits and therapeutic profiles that limit their use in particular people. However, opioids, Regardless of the lack of evidence supporting their efficacy in managing CNCP and significant liabilities connected with their use, have become Just about the most used therapeutic modalities. In mild of the current opioid epidemic, There exists an urgent must establish novel agents and mechanisms with improved basic safety profiles to take care of CNCP.

We demonstrated that, in contrast to classical opioid receptors, ACKR3 isn't going to bring about classical G protein signaling and isn't modulated with the classical prescription or analgesic opioids, like morphine, fentanyl, or buprenorphine, or by nonselective opioid antagonists for instance naloxone. Rather, we proven that LIH383, an proleviate ACKR3-selective subnanomolar competitor peptide, stops ACKR3’s negative regulatory operate on opioid peptides in an ex vivo rat brain design and potentiates their exercise to classical opioid receptors.
